You are requested to help in writing a program to perform addition of two large number up to 50-digits. In C there is no builtin datatype for large number, but we can use characters and array to solve the problem.

Input: The input will contain two positive integers are separated by a blank, the two positive integers do not exceed 50-digits.

Output: Sum.

寫一個程式輸入兩個大數(最大50個位數),計算其總合。C語言不提供大數資料型態,但我們可以用字元和陣列來解決這個問題。

Example input:

999999999999999999999999999999 999999999999999999999999999999

Example output:

1999999999999999999999999999998
